Categories We Write About

How Blockchain is Securing Data Storage with Distributed Ledger Technology

How Blockchain is Securing Data Storage with Distributed Ledger Technology

Blockchain technology, originally developed for cryptocurrencies like Bitcoin, has proven to be much more than just a medium for digital currency. One of its most significant applications today is in securing data storage through the use of Distributed Ledger Technology (DLT). By decentralizing data storage, blockchain offers a more secure, transparent, and efficient way to manage sensitive information. In this article, we will explore how blockchain secures data storage and the advantages it brings over traditional methods.

What is Blockchain and Distributed Ledger Technology?

At its core, blockchain is a type of database that stores data in a distributed and immutable way. Instead of a central server or authority managing the database, a blockchain network consists of multiple nodes (computers) that work together to maintain and verify the data. This network uses a consensus protocol to agree on the validity of transactions, ensuring that all nodes hold an identical copy of the ledger.

Distributed Ledger Technology (DLT) refers to the broader concept of decentralizing data storage. It allows data to be stored across multiple locations, often using blockchain as the mechanism to ensure that all copies of the data are synchronized and immutable.

In a traditional database, data is stored in a central location, and the administrator has complete control over access, modification, and deletion. This centralized system is prone to single points of failure, data breaches, and unauthorized access. Blockchain addresses these concerns by distributing data across multiple nodes, making it much more resilient to attacks.

The Mechanics of Blockchain in Data Storage

Blockchain secures data storage through a combination of cryptographic principles, consensus algorithms, and decentralization. Let’s break down these key components:

  1. Decentralization Traditional storage systems rely on centralized servers, which are vulnerable to hacking and data loss. In contrast, blockchain stores data across multiple nodes in the network. These nodes are independently operated by various participants, making it difficult for any single entity to manipulate or corrupt the data. Because all participants maintain identical copies of the blockchain, tampering with the data would require altering every copy in the network simultaneously, which is computationally infeasible.

  2. Cryptography Blockchain employs advanced cryptographic techniques to secure data. Each block of data is encrypted using cryptographic hashes, which turn the data into a fixed-length string of characters. Once data is written to the blockchain, it is almost impossible to change or delete without detection. Each subsequent block is also linked to the previous one using a hash, creating a chain of blocks that is virtually tamper-proof.

    This cryptographic approach ensures that data remains immutable. If an attacker tries to alter any block, the hash will change, disrupting the entire chain and making the modification obvious to all participants in the network.

  3. Consensus Mechanisms Blockchain networks rely on consensus algorithms to agree on the validity of transactions. The two most common consensus mechanisms are Proof of Work (PoW) and Proof of Stake (PoS). In PoW, miners compete to solve complex mathematical puzzles, and the first to solve it gets to add a new block to the chain. In PoS, participants who hold a stake in the network are chosen to validate transactions based on the amount of cryptocurrency or tokens they hold.

    These mechanisms ensure that only legitimate transactions are added to the blockchain. If an attacker tries to add fraudulent data, they would need to control a majority of the network’s computational power (in PoW) or stake (in PoS), which is virtually impossible in large, decentralized networks.

  4. Immutability One of the defining features of blockchain technology is immutability, which ensures that once data is added to the blockchain, it cannot be altered or deleted without consensus from the network participants. This is particularly important for data storage, as it prevents malicious actors from tampering with or erasing critical information.

    Immutability also ensures that there is a complete and verifiable record of all changes made to the data. This feature is particularly useful in industries such as healthcare, finance, and supply chain management, where transparency and auditability are crucial.

Advantages of Using Blockchain for Data Storage

The implementation of blockchain for data storage offers several key advantages over traditional centralized storage systems:

  1. Enhanced Security By decentralizing data storage, blockchain eliminates single points of failure. Even if one or more nodes are compromised, the overall integrity of the network remains intact because other copies of the data still exist on other nodes. The cryptographic hashing and consensus mechanisms further protect the data from unauthorized access or tampering.

  2. Transparency and Auditability Blockchain provides a transparent and immutable record of all transactions, allowing all participants to verify and audit data changes. This is particularly beneficial in industries that require high levels of compliance and traceability, such as finance, healthcare, and legal services.

  3. Reduced Risk of Data Breaches In a centralized system, data is stored in a single location, making it an attractive target for cybercriminals. Blockchain’s decentralized nature distributes the risk, as attackers would need to compromise a majority of the nodes in the network to gain access to the data. Additionally, since the data is encrypted, even if it is intercepted, it cannot be easily deciphered.

  4. Cost-Effective Traditional data storage solutions, especially those relying on physical infrastructure and centralized data centers, can be costly to maintain. Blockchain’s decentralized nature reduces the need for physical infrastructure and middlemen, resulting in lower operational costs. Moreover, blockchain enables smart contracts, which automate processes and reduce administrative overhead.

  5. Improved Data Availability Blockchain ensures high availability of data by distributing it across multiple nodes. Unlike centralized systems, which can experience downtime due to server failure or maintenance, blockchain networks can continue to operate even if some nodes go offline, ensuring data availability at all times.

  6. Ownership and Control In a traditional data storage model, data is often controlled and owned by a central authority or third-party provider. With blockchain, users retain control over their data. They can decide who has access to it and under what conditions. This decentralized control over data ownership can be particularly valuable for individuals and organizations concerned about privacy and security.

Use Cases of Blockchain in Data Storage

The adoption of blockchain for data storage is gaining traction across a variety of industries. Here are some key use cases:

  1. Healthcare Blockchain can be used to securely store and share medical records, ensuring patient privacy and reducing the risk of data breaches. Medical institutions and healthcare providers can collaborate on patient data without compromising security, as blockchain ensures that only authorized individuals can access sensitive information.

  2. Supply Chain Management Blockchain provides transparency and traceability in supply chains, enabling businesses to verify the origin and authenticity of goods. Data related to product shipments, manufacturing processes, and inspections can be stored on the blockchain, ensuring that all parties involved have access to the same verified information.

  3. Financial Services In finance, blockchain offers a secure and transparent way to store transaction records. It reduces fraud, improves auditability, and speeds up settlement processes. Blockchain-based platforms are also being developed for decentralized finance (DeFi), which aims to provide financial services without traditional intermediaries like banks.

  4. Government and Legal Records Governments and legal institutions can use blockchain to store vital records such as land titles, contracts, and identities. The immutable nature of blockchain ensures that these records are tamper-proof and can be verified at any time.

  5. Intellectual Property Blockchain can be used to store and protect intellectual property rights, such as patents, copyrights, and trademarks. By registering intellectual property on the blockchain, creators can establish verifiable proof of ownership and protect against unauthorized use.

Challenges and Future of Blockchain in Data Storage

Despite its many advantages, blockchain for data storage is not without challenges. The technology is still evolving, and there are concerns about scalability, energy consumption (especially in PoW-based blockchains), and regulatory compliance.

  1. Scalability As the blockchain grows in size, so does the amount of data that needs to be stored and processed by each node. This can lead to scalability issues, particularly for public blockchains with a large number of participants. Solutions such as sharding (splitting the blockchain into smaller parts) and layer-2 protocols (off-chain solutions) are being developed to address this challenge.

  2. Energy Consumption Proof of Work, the consensus mechanism used by blockchains like Bitcoin, requires significant computational power, leading to high energy consumption. This has raised environmental concerns, and many projects are transitioning to more energy-efficient consensus algorithms like Proof of Stake.

  3. Regulatory and Legal Issues Blockchain’s decentralized nature can complicate legal and regulatory frameworks. Issues related to data privacy, jurisdiction, and the legal recognition of blockchain-based records need to be addressed as adoption grows.

Conclusion

Blockchain, powered by Distributed Ledger Technology, is revolutionizing the way we store and secure data. Its decentralized, transparent, and immutable nature offers a significant advantage over traditional centralized storage systems. As blockchain technology continues to evolve, its potential to transform industries such as healthcare, finance, and government is immense. With ongoing improvements in scalability, energy efficiency, and regulatory frameworks, blockchain will likely play a pivotal role in the future of secure data storage.

Share This Page:

Enter your email below to join The Palos Publishing Company Email List

We respect your email privacy

Categories We Write About